How Our Water Damage Restoration Process Works
When you call us, our team will spring into action, following a proven process that ensures your property is restored to its original condition. We understand that every minute counts, which is why we focus on speed and efficiency. Our process involves:
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
Our technicians will arrive at your property, equipped with moisture-detecting equipment to assess the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the water, the affected areas, and the necessary steps to restore your property.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use industrial-strength p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and extract moisture from carpets, upholstery, and other materials. Our goal is to reduce damage and prevent further deterioration.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ll employ specialized equipment, such as desiccants and dehumidifiers, to dry out your property and prevent mold growth. Our technicians will monitor the drying process to ensure everything is done correctly.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the drying process is complete, we’ll clean and sanitize all affected areas, using eco-friendly products to remove any remaining moisture and bacteria.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Our team will work with you to rep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and ceilings. We’ll ensure your property is restored to its original condition, or even better.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ring the sign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ice persistent smells, it’s time to act fast.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le, leading to uneven surfaces and tripping hazards. Don’t ignore this sign; it’s a clear indication of underlying water damage.
Discoloration or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Water damage can cause unsightly discoloration or stains on walls and ceilings. These signs can show a larger issue that needs professional attention.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leaky roof or pipe, which can lead to further damage if left unchecked.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can show moisture issues, which can cause further damage if not addressed quickly.
Unusual Sounds or Squeaks
Unusual sounds or squeaks can show structural damage or settling, which can be caused by water damage.
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under the sink | Yes | No | You can likely fix it yourself with a little DIY expertise and a wrench. |
| Standing water in the basement due to a burst pipe |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to remove the water and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age from a flooded room | No | Yes | Our team has the equipment and expertise to handle large-scale water damage restoration. |
| Minor water stain on the ceiling | Maybe | No | But, if the stain is large or accompanied by other signs of water damage, it’s best to call a professional. |
| Water damage from a natural disaster (e.g., flood) | No | Yes | Our team is equipped to handle large-scale water damage restoration and work with your insurance company. |
| Water damage from a leaky roof | No | Yes | Our team will assess and repair the damage, ensuring your property is safe and secure. |
